During the Octoberfall incident, the Torvex billing worker retried failed charges without idempotency keys, producing 312 duplicate captures. Going forward, every call to the Lumenpay gateway must include a client-generated idempotency key derived from the order ID and attempt window, and the retry layer must reuse that key across all attempts. New team members should review the keying scheme before touching retry code. The full design rationale and migration checklist live on our internal page.

runbook for yahop-hawif: https://confluence.zemvarlabs.internal/pages/pages/browse/c89f8afc

Runbook fragment — sealed exam papers, Dunmore Testing Centre. Heads up: the papers for the Fenwright Certification arrive in a tamper-evident pouch, and nobody breaks that seal until the invigilator signs in. Check the pouch number against the manifest, stash it in the exam safe, and log the time. Don't leave it on the front desk, even for a minute. When the courier shows up, follow the hand-over instruction below.

dispatch memo: the sorius tamius courier leaves the praeth ledger at gate 4873 under passcode 928014

## Changelog — PodLint v3.8.1

Rotated the release signing key for PodLint, our podcast feed validator. The previous key was retired on schedule, not due to any incident. Users on v3.7 or earlier will see signature-verification warnings when updating; instruct them to refresh their trust store via `podlint trust --refresh` before retrying. All artifacts from v3.8.1 onward are signed with the new key only. Old signatures remain valid for archived builds. For manual verification, the current key is as follows.

deploy key for baweg-bajeg: bky9_DYLNv2wGq

☐ Step 14 — Before rotating the Quillhaven signing keys, confirm the Marrowbank message queue has completed log compaction on all three brokers. Verify compacted segment counts match the ceremony worksheet and no consumer lag remains. Do not proceed if compaction is mid-cycle. Once verified, unseal the ceremony vault using the passphrase recorded on the line below.

vault phrase of tahag-yagef = briath-ulawyn-eliys